We are just loving our latest discovery, The Linen Towel. It is simply the best quality summer towel we could find. Classy in the bathroom, lightweight and quick drying for the gym and not a sand hogger at the beach it is a high-performance all-rounder.
Unlike cotton hammam towels our pure Irish linen towels do not feel wet and cling after use and they dry out really quickly. Able to hold up to 20% of its weight in water without feeling wet, The Linen Towel can also be used as a comfortable wrap, even after you have dried yourself off.
The Linen Towel is made from the finest quality 100% pure Irish linen that is naturally anti-bacterial, anti-fungal and hypo-allergenic. Some people prefer a fluffy towel but we have been taken in by the superior powers of linen. As contact lens users it is great to dry our hands off with a lint free towel, safe in the knowledge our hands are not holding on to small pieces of towel fibre.
We have been using these towels for a couple of months and the more we wash them, the softer they become. Easy to take care of, wash up to 60 degrees and hang out to dry. They can be ironed to make them crisp for the bathroom but we quite like the rustic charm of their natural state. We use them as bath towels, beach towels, gym towels and will be throwing them in our suitcases when we head off on our travels as they take up hardly any room.
Some of the most exciting products we spotted at 100% Design during the London Design Festival were the highly original whole book prints by Spineless Classics. We’re pleased to say that we’re now stocking a range of Spineless Classics posters.
Spineless Classics take the full text of a classic book and print it on one single sheet. The layout of the text is also shaped to create beautiful works of art out of works of fiction. Where there are shapes in the design the words wrap to the edges rather than being removed or shaded so the whole book is on the print with not one word missing. We think they make a fantastically original addition to any room.
Founder Carl Pappenheim produced a poster of Persuasion by Jane Austen as a Christmas present for his mum. It was such a big hit with family and friends that he decided to set up in business. He says “enjoying a great book need not end when you turn the final page. My dream is to get people invigorated by the idea of books as great works of art and to get those who might not otherwise be exposed to them, excited anew about classic stories.”
Every word on the Spineless Classics poster prints is captured in deep black ink which will not fade. These posters feature the entire text printed in super-fine detail on lush, heavy-weight, satin finish paper using state-of-the-art printing technology. The text is necessarily small but pin-sharp and perfectly legible. The paper is non-reflective so you can hang and light them exactly as you wish.

Karim Rashid is one of the world’s most famous industrial designers. Incredibly successful, his work is in the permanent collections of fourteen museums worldwide. His award-winning designs include the Garbo waste can and Oh Chair for Umbra, interiors such as the Morimoto restaurant in Philadelphia and the Semiramis hotel in Athens, and exhibitions for Deutsche Bank and Audi.
He has designed bikes for Biomega, furniture for Artemide and Magis, brand identity for Citibank and Hyundai, high tech products for LaCie and Samsung, and luxury goods for Veuve Clicquot, Swarovski and Kenzo.
